Tesco Camborne Raises Nearly £11,000 for Penlee Lifeboat Through a Year of Fun Events

Camborne Staff Go Above and Beyond

Tesco Camborne staff have raised an impressive £10,960.06 for Penlee Lifeboat over the past year, showcasing their dedication to supporting the local community and the life-saving work of the RNLI. Staff at the store organised a range of entertaining fundraising activities, including a three-day dance and an unusual challenge involving a staff member locked in a box, all in the name of raising funds for the Penlee lifeboat station.

Handing Over the Donation

On the day of the handover, store manager Giles Redman and community champion Anita Coleman visited Penlee Lifeboat Station to personally deliver the funds raised. They were greeted by Penlee Coxswain Patch Harvey, who accepted the donation and presented a plaque in recognition of their significant efforts.

“We are very grateful for their amazing result which will help RNLI volunteers continue to save lives at sea,” the team at Penlee Lifeboat expressed, underscoring the impact this donation will have on their mission to save lives.

The Team Behind the Fundraiser

Pictured at the handover event were Janet Madron, Penlee Branch Chairman, Patch Harvey, Coxswain at Penlee, Anita Coleman, Giles Redman, and Eric Taylor, Penlee Fundraising Chairman. Their combined efforts reflect a strong partnership between Tesco Camborne and the local RNLI volunteers.

This generous donation will provide essential support for Penlee’s life-saving volunteers, who are on call to assist those in need at sea. The Tesco Camborne team’s fundraising efforts serve as a powerful example of community support for the RNLI’s mission.
